OVERCURRENT MONITORING IC
FOR MULTI-SERIAL-CELL PACK
Rev.1.4_03
The S-8239A Series is an overcurrent monitoring IC for multi-serial-cell pack including high-accuracy voltage detection
circuits and delay circuits.
The S-8239A Series is suitable for protection of lithium-ion / lithium polymer rechargeable battery packs from overcurrent.
 Features
• Built-in high-accuracy voltage detection circuit
Overcurrent 1 detection voltage*1
0.04 V to 0.30 V (10 mV step)
Accuracy ±15 mV
Overcurrent 2 detection voltage
0.1 V to 0.7 V (100 mV step)
Accuracy ±100 mV
Overcurrent 3 detection voltage
1.2 V (Fixed)
Accuracy ±300 mV
• Built-in three-step overcurrent detection circuit: Overcurrent 1, overcurrent 2, overcurrent 3
• Overcurrent 3 detection function is selectable: Available, unavailable
• UVLO (under voltage lock out) function
UVLO detection voltage
2.0 V (Fixed)
Accuracy ±100 mV
• High-withstand voltage:
VM pin, DO pin: Absolute maximum rating 28 V
• Delay times are generated only by an internal circuit (External capacitors are unnecessary).
• Low current consumption
During normal operation:
7.0 μA max.
During UVLO operation:
6.0 μA max.
• Output logic:
Active "L", Active "H"
• Wide operation temperature range:
Ta = −40°C to +85°C
• Lead-free (Sn 100%), halogen-free
*1. Overcurrent 1 detection voltage ≤ 0.06 V should be satisfied in the case of overcurrent 2 detection voltage = 0.1 V.
Overcurrent 1 detection voltage ≤ 0.85 × overcurrent 2 detection voltage − 0.05 V should be satisfied in the case of
overcurrent 2 detection voltage ≥ 0.2 V.
